About Converting Nanograms per Pint to Carats per Gallon
Nanogram per Pint and Carat per Gallon both measure density — mass per unit volume — a property used to identify materials, check manufacturing quality, and predict whether something floats or sinks. As a fixed reference point, water has a density of exactly 1000 kg/m³ (1 g/cm³, 1 g/mL) at its temperature of maximum density, which is why many density figures in science and engineering are quoted relative to water. Both are mass per volume density units.
Formula
carats per gallon = nanograms per pint × 4e-8
This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 nanogram per pint equals 2.113376e-9 base units, and 1 carat per gallon equals 0.0528344104716 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ct nanogram per pint-to-carat per gallon factor of 4e-8.

What's the difference between density and mass concentration?
Density is the mass of a pure substance or material per unit volume. Mass concentration is the mass of one component — like a dissolved solute — within a mixture's total volume. The two use the same kind of units but describe different physical situations.
